How do I read the list of ingredients correctly?

Reading the ingredient list carefully is an important step when following a gluten-free diet. The easiest way to identify suitable products is to look for recognised gluten-free labels, such as the Crossed Grain symbol.
When choosing packaged foods, always check the ingredient list and allergen information. Pay particular attention to processed products such as sauces, spice blends, processed meats, desserts, ice cream, yoghurt and ready meals, as they may contain ingredients derived from gluten-containing cereals.
Food manufacturers are required to declare gluten-containing cereals used as ingredients according to applicable food labelling regulations. However, manufacturing practices vary, and some products may also carry precautionary statements such as "may contain gluten" or "may contain traces of gluten" to indicate a potential risk of cross-contamination.
If in doubt, choose products that are specifically labelled as gluten free and always refer to the product packaging for the most up-to-date ingredient and allergen information.
